Key Quotes and Their Significance

Here are some of the most compelling quotes from The Midnight Library, along with an exploration of their deeper meaning:

"It’s okay to be sad. Sadness is not a sign of weakness, it’s a sign you’ve tried to love your life." This quote directly addresses the often-stigmatized emotion of sadness. It reframes sadness not as a failure, but as a testament to the effort we put into our relationships and experiences. It acknowledges the vulnerability inherent in loving deeply and experiencing loss.

"It's never too late to be whoever you want to be. There's no time limit, stop whenever you want. You can change or stay the same, there is no rule." This quote perfectly encapsulates the book's core message: the power of choice and the fluidity of identity. It challenges the idea that there's a "right" time or a "right" way to live, empowering readers to embrace change and self-discovery at any stage of life.

"Sometimes, the only way out is through." This succinct quote speaks to the importance of facing difficult experiences and challenges. It suggests that avoidance only prolongs suffering, whereas confronting our problems directly, however painful, can lead to healing and growth. This resonates deeply with the protagonist's journey as she confronts her regrets.

"What is the good life? It is the one you live." This quote serves as a powerful reminder that the “good life” is subjective and personal. There’s no one-size-fits-all definition of success or happiness. It encourages readers to define their own terms and to find fulfillment in the life they've chosen, regardless of societal expectations.

What are the main themes of The Midnight Library?

The main themes of The Midnight Library revolve around the exploration of regret, second chances, and the infinite possibilities of life. The novel delves into the concept of what could have been, allowing the protagonist to explore alternate versions of her life and ultimately learn to appreciate the life she's living. The book champions self-acceptance and encourages readers to embrace their past experiences, both good and bad.

What is the significance of the Midnight Library itself?

The Midnight Library acts as a powerful metaphor for the vast possibilities and alternate realities that exist within our lives. It represents the potential paths not taken and the choices we make that shape our destinies. The library's existence allows Nora, the protagonist, to confront her regrets and ultimately find peace with her life.
